inclination
Noun
—
Someone has an inclination to do something if the person wants to do it or often does it.
I have an inclination to eat some ice cream right now.
He has an inclination to forget his umbrella at other peoples' houses.
—
Something has an inclination if it's on a slant or angle.
The inclination of the road was just enough to make the car roll by itself.
angle
Noun
—
When two straight lines come together, they make an angle.
A 90° angle is called a right angle.
